A university wants to know if the average salary of its graduates has increased since 2010.The average salary of graduates prior to 2010 was $48,000.Since 2010,the university surveyed 256 graduates and found an average salary of $48,750.Assume that the standard deviation of all graduates' salaries is $7,000.
a.Specify the null and alternative hypotheses to determine whether the average salary of graduates has increased.
b.Calculate the value of the test statistic and the critical value at a 5% significance level.
c.At the 5% significance level,can you conclude that salaries have increased? Explain.
